Colored pencils are excellent for capturing the fine venation and blending smooth gradients on the leaf. Fine-tip markers or gel pens can be used for crisp outlines and adding intricate details to the decorative border. For larger areas, soft pastels or watercolor pencils could provide a softer, blended effect.
Start by outlining the leaf and its veins with a light hand. Use a single, consistent color for large areas, then add a second, slightly darker shade for simple shading. Work slowly and patiently, enjoying the process. Don't worry about perfect blending initially.
Experiment with layering multiple shades to create realistic depth and dimension on the leaf. Use cross-hatching or stippling for texture on the venation. Apply soft blending for smooth transitions between colors. Consider adding subtle highlights with a lighter pencil or gel pen for a luminous effect.
